>  기사  >  백엔드 개발  >  PHP 문자열 개념 소개

PHP 문자열 개념 소개

伊谢尔伦
伊谢尔伦원래의
2017-04-10 15:57:221735검색

문자열 은 0개 이상의 문자 집합을 나타냅니다. PHP는 탄생부터 웹용으로 개발되었기 때문입니다.

웹사이트 개발에서 문자열 처리는 PHP의 핵심이기 때문입니다. PHP에서는 1이 문자열이고 2가 배열함수입니다. 그 중 많은 것들이 있고 사용하기 매우 쉽습니다.

간단히 말하면 문자열은 우리가 매일 말하는 것입니다. 예를 들어 "PHP 언어 개발을 배우고 싶습니다", "좋은 웹사이트를 만들고 싶습니다" 등을 말하고 싶습니다. 내가 표현하고 싶은 캐릭터는 사람들이 볼 수 있는 전부다. 일반적으로 보이는 텍스트, HTML 태그, 특수문자, 영어 등은 모두 문자열로 간주될 수 있습니다.

여기서 언급되는 문자에는 주로 다음과 같은 유형이 포함됩니다.

1. 숫자 유형 , 예: 1, 11, 111 등

2. 문자 유형, 예: a, df, msn 등

3. 특수 유형(예: #, $, ^, & 등)

4. 보이지 않는 문자, 예: n(라인 피드 문자), r(캐리지 리턴 문자), t(탭 문자) 등

보이지 않는 문자는 형식화된 출력 을 제어하는 ​​데 사용되는 특수 문자 그룹입니다. 일반적으로 문자열 출력 결과만 볼 수 있습니다.

다음은 간단한 문자열 예입니다.

<?php
    echo "goods  \r  apple  \n sony";      //输出字符串
?>

출력 결과는 다음과 같습니다.

goods      apple
 sony

Tip: 다음에서 예제를 실행한 결과 브라우저가 "goods apple sony"인 경우 브라우저에서 "마우스 오른쪽 버튼"을 클릭하거나 "웹 페이지 소스 코드 보기"를 선택하여 문자열 출력을 확인해야 합니다.

다음과 유사한 그림:

PHP 문자열 개념 소개

값을 문자열로 변환하는 방법은 무엇입니까?

값 앞에 (string)을 붙이거나 strval() 함수를 사용하여 값을 문자열로 변환할 수 있습니다. 문자열이 필요한 표현식에서는 자동으로 문자열로 변환됩니다. 예를 들어, 이 변환은 echo 또는 print 함수를 사용하거나 변수를 문자열과 비교할 때 발생합니다. 유형 및 유형 변환은 아래에 더 잘 설명되어 있으며 settype() 함수를 참조할 수도 있습니다.

부울 TRUE는 문자열 "1"로 변환됩니다. 부울 FALSE는 ""(빈 문자열)로 변환됩니다. 이 변환은 부울과 문자열 간에 수행될 수 있습니다.

정수 또는 부동 소수점은 숫자 리터럴 스타일 문자열(부동 소수점의 지수 부분 포함)로 변환됩니다. 지수 표기법(4.1E+6)을 사용하는 부동 소수점 숫자도 변환할 수 있습니다.

여기서 주목해야 할 점은 NULL은 항상 빈 문자열로 변환된다는 것입니다.

위 내용은 PHP 문자열 개념 소개의 상세 내용입니다. 자세한 내용은 PHP 중국어 웹사이트의 기타 관련 기사를 참조하세요!

성명:
본 글의 내용은 네티즌들의 자발적인 기여로 작성되었으며, 저작권은 원저작자에게 있습니다. 본 사이트는 이에 상응하는 법적 책임을 지지 않습니다. 표절이나 침해가 의심되는 콘텐츠를 발견한 경우 admin@php.cn으로 문의하세요.